Honda BR-V Facelift – 5,700 Units Sold in Malaysia Since June 2020
May 10, 2022 Andrew Cheng

The Honda BR-V facelift was introduced in Malaysia back in June 2020. Fast forward to today, over 5,700 units of the seven-seater MPV have been sold on our shores.

While this isn’t a huge figure, it’s worth noting that the BR-V was launched here five years ago back in 2017. The fact that Honda Malaysia still managed to sell this many units of the (admittedly) ageing MPV is really quite impressive.

Speaking of which, it’s likely that Honda Malaysia will introduce the all-new 2022 BR-V locally sometime this year alongside the new HR-V. It’s high time we get a proper update to these two models, given that it’s been quite some time since their respective debuts on our shores.
